How much do pipe apprentice j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for pipe apprentice in Illinois is $20.73,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.62 and $23.65 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a pipe apprentice?

Pipe Apprentices are individuals who are learning the trade of installing, maintaining, and repairing piping systems under the supervision of experienced journeymen or master plumbers. They typically participate in a formal apprenticeship program that combines on-the-job training with classroom instruction. The apprenticeship can last several years and covers essential skills such as reading blueprints, understanding plumbing codes, and using various tools and materials. Upon completion, apprentices become qualified to work independently as journeyman pipefitters or plumbers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a pipe apprentice,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Pipe Apprentice, you need a basic understanding of plumbing or pipefitting principles, mechanical aptitude,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with hand and power tools, the ability to read blueprints, and OSHA safety certifications are commonly required. Strong attention to detail, willingness to learn, physical stamina, and effective teamwork are essential soft skills. These competencies are critical for ensuring safe, efficient work and successful progression toward becoming a qualified journeyman.

What are some common challenges faced by pipe apprentices during their training period?

Pipe apprentices often encounter challenges such as adapting to physically demanding work, mastering precise measurement and cutting techniques, and learning to work safely with various tools and materials. Balancing classroom instruction with on-the-job training can also be demanding, especially when learning to interpret complex blueprints or codes. However, support from experienced journeymen and a collaborative team environment help apprentices develop the required skills and confidence over time.

What is the difference between Pipe Apprentice vs Pipe Fitter?

AspectPipe ApprenticePipe Fitter
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or GED, on-the-job training, sometimes apprenticeshipsHigh school diploma or GED, technical training, apprenticeship often preferred
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, industrial plants, plumbing installationsIndustrial, commercial, and residential plumbing systems, construction sites
Job ResponsibilitiesAssist with pipe installation, learn safety and basic skillsInstall, assemble, and repair piping systems, read blueprints

While a Pipe Apprentice is in training and gaining foundational skills, a Pipe Fitter is a skilled tradesperson responsible for installing and maintaining piping systems. The apprentice role focuses on learning and assisting, whereas the fitter performs the actual installation and repairs.

Is it hard to get a plumbing apprenticeship?

Getting a pipe apprentice position can be competitive, as many programs require a high school diploma or equivalent and may prefer candidates with basic math and mechanical skills. Applicants often need to pass an interview and may be required to obtain a valid driver's license; some programs also require a background check or drug test. Persistence and a willingness to learn are important for securing an apprenticeship in plumbing.
